The most classic format of all has always been that of saloons. Historically they have been the best-selling and most used models. There have been many shapes, brands and colors, but a day came when Mercedes-Benz introduced a new format. The Mercedes CLS It is the union of two worlds. On the one hand saloon, and on the other sports coupe.

This successful strategy reached the market in 2004. At that time the Germans exposed an idea that has ended up giving great commercial results. In fact, it was the Mercedes CLS that inaugurated a segment that, although not popular in sales, has been growing over the years.

There are three generations of the Mercedes CLS those who have stepped on the asphalt. The last of them was presented in 2018 with important changes, later updated at the beginning of 2021. Although it has always been a reference for its style, in the third edition of the coupé sedan a leap was made in every way, including in design. The CLS launched a design philosophy that has been extended to the rest of the company's products.

Technical characteristics of the Mercedes CLS

When developing the CLS, Mercedes has been very clear that it should share items with one of your siblings brand name to be economically viable. The Mercedes S-Class is a brand in itself, so it's the Mercedes E-Class the one that gives up its structure to provide the perfect base for the coupé saloon. In fact, both models differ by a few centimeters.

The Mercedes CLS is a large saloon, it belongs to one of the largest families in the house and that means that its measurements are considerable. 4,98 meters long, 1,89 meters wide and 1,43 meters long. Depending on the selected package, the CLS can grow significantly in length due to modified bumpers. In that case we are talking about 5,05 meters long.

To all these measures must be added a fixed wheelbase of 2,93 meters that translates into excellent rear habitability. The maximum capacity of the CLS is for five passengers, and if we talk about cargo volume the minimum figure is 490 liters for certain versions and 520 liters for others. Slightly lower volume than what the Class E offers.

Mechanical range and gearboxes of the Mercedes CLS

To mobilize the CLS, Mercedes uses its most powerful and exclusive range of engines. A very well distributed and distributed mechanical fleet. Three gasoline engines and three diesel engines make up the total portfolio. In order to comply with the increasingly demanding emissions regulations, all gasoline mechanics are accompanied by a Mild-Hybrid scheme that manages to certify the ECO label of the DGT.

The diesel range starts with the CLS 220 d of 194 horses (new from 2021). It is followed by the CLS 300 d with 245 horsepower, reaching the most powerful variant, the CLS 400 d with six cylinders, all-wheel drive and 340 horsepower. In the gasoline branch, the offer begins with the 350-horsepower CLS 299. Immediately we find the CLS 450 with all-wheel drive and 367 horses. In the higher end of the power is AMG CLS 53 4MATIC+, which thanks to its turbocharged six-cylinder engine reaches a maximum power of 435 horsepower.

All versions, including access versions, arrive standard with a nine-speed automatic gearbox torque converter type There is no option to another transmission scheme. This gearbox is responsible for send power to all four wheels via 4MATIC drive typical of Mercedes, except in the access versions, which, as we have already mentioned, where the power is diverted to the rear wheels.

Mercedes CLS equipment

We have already said that the Mercedes CLS released the current design philosophy of the house, but for the interior it is based on the E-Class, which in turn was in charge of releasing this interior concept shortly before. From doors to inside the CLS presents each and every one of the innate qualities of the house; quality, technology, comfort and class.

The CLS can modify its external appearance depending on the selected package. If we choose the AMG kit we made the elegant saloon take on a slightly sportier approach thanks to exclusive bumpers and modifications, including some wheels that can be 20 inches instead of the 18 inches that arrive in the usual finish.

If we talk about equipment, there is a lot to refer to. The CLS is not only a stylish and elegant sedan, it is also all a technological display. Just to mention a few elements, we highlight the Multibeam LED headlights, digital instrument panel, MBUX multimedia system with 12,3-inch screen, voice control, heated front seats with massage function, air freshener, four-zone climate control and of course the most complete display of safety elements and driving assistants that Mercedes is capable of conceiving.

Mercedes-Benz CLS according to Euro NCAP

The Mercedes CLS shares many details with the E-Class as we have already mentioned. Due to the simple fact of sharing the base on which they are based, Euro NCAP includes them within the same category. This means that the results are the same in both cases. The CLS obtains the five Euro NCAP stars with excellent results in protection of adult and child passengers, where it stands out with ratings of 95 and 90 out of 100 respectively. These valuations are still valid after the renewal of 2021 as there is no change in the structure of the vehicle.

The Mercedes CLS of Km 0 and second hand

The CLS has gained a fully deserved popularity. Although it is not the most commercial model on the market or the brand, it has a good collection of followers. If we add to this the fact that it has been on the market since 2004, there are more than enough reasons for there to be a good offer in the used and second-hand channels. The depreciation rate is low, and all units hold value.

The minimum price starts at figures close to 5.000 euros for units between 2005 and 2007 with high mileage. The stock channel or Km 0 is practically null. It is a low production and low sales volume model. The few customers who can access it are looking for more personalized models, and therefore orders are usually placed directly at the factory.

Mercedes-Benz CLS rivals

The segment so exclusive to which the Mercedes-Benz CLS is directed is not without rivalry. Although the offer is limited, we do find in the market conceptual solutions very similar to those of the large German coupé saloon. In fact, its greatest rivals are also presented with the German flag. On one hand the Audi A7, the nemesis of the Mercedes, and on the other hand we have the Porsche Panamera. The latter focuses on a more exclusive market, because although they are rivals by size, their price is much higher.

Price of the Mercedes CLS

In a market as particular as the CLS, price is not the most important aspect to assess. Exclusivity is measured by various factors, and one of them is price. In the cheapest of cases, Mercedes CLS has a minimum price of 80.499 euros. That price corresponds to the diesel access variant, that is, the CLS 220 d Coupé. The most expensive unit is signed by the acronym AMG. In that case, the starting price of the Mercedes-AMG CLS 53 4MATIC+ Coupé is 117.022 euros. All this without offers or promotions.
